Gut health supplements have seen a surge in popularity as more people become aware of the importance of maintaining a healthy digestive system. With the vast array of products available on the market, it is crucial to understand which supplements may truly benefit your gut and overall well-being.

In terms of expertise, understanding the science behind gut health supplements can be a game-changer. Probiotics, for example, are live bacteria that support a healthy balance within the intestine’s microflora. Prebiotics, on the other hand, are compounds in food that beneficial gut bacteria feed upon. Digestive enzymes help break down food into nutrients that the body can absorb. Experts suggest that a combination of these supplements may offer the best results, particularly for individuals struggling with digestive disorders or those who have recently undergone a course of antibiotics, as these medications can disrupt the natural balance of gut bacteria.

Authoritativeness in the realm of gut health supplements is garnered through rigorous research and clinical trials. Products that are backed by scientific studies tend to have a higher degree of credibility. For example, Lactobacillus and Bifidobacterium strains are among the most extensively researched probiotics, with numerous studies highlighting their effectiveness in alleviating symptoms of irritable bowel syndrome (IBS) and improving lactose digestion. Trustworthy brands are transparent about their research, often publishing study results and providing detailed information about the strains used in their products. Trustworthiness cannot be overstated when selecting gut health supplements. Consumers should look for products that adhere to high manufacturing standards, such as those with Good Manufacturing Practice (GMP) certification. Additionally, third-party testing can be a marker of reliability, as it ensures that what is on the label matches the contents of the bottle. Reading reviews from a variety of sources, not just the manufacturer’s website, can provide a more balanced view of a product’s efficacy.
